Runbook: Parcelhook account recovery (plugin authors)

If your Parcelhook webhook account is locked after repeated signature failures, stop retries immediately — further attempts extend the lockout. Verify your signing secret version, then open the recovery console from the plugin dashboard. The console requires a one-time unlock on first use; enter the recovery passphrase below.

strongbox words: druvan-lamys-eliius-jorax-istox-soreth-ulays-gilix-ralix-oliiel-norwyn-casvan-praius

Subject: Bloomgate cut-over summary

Team — the cut-over of Bloomgate, the bloom filter fronting our Pinewick key-value store, completed Tuesday without rollback. Negative lookups dropped backend reads by roughly 60%, and false-positive rates stayed within the modeled bound. Hysen verified parity across both replicas overnight. For the sync, the production configuration now in effect is listed below.

settings of fahag-haduf:
[ulaox]
port = 8443
region = south-2
host = ulaox.lumiccorp.internal
timeout_ms = 500
retries = 8

It wakes at 01:15 local time, enumerates pending partitions, and dispatches backfill jobs in priority order. If a run fails, it retries twice before paging the on-call; do not manually requeue partitions while a retry window is open, as this causes duplicate writes. Logs land in the standard aggregator under the nightscale namespace. Before troubleshooting anything, confirm the service is running with the expected settings. The current configuration values are shown below.

deployment values, hadug-tagag:
[ruswyn]
port = 9300
team = sildor
host = ruswyn.paliqtech.internal
region = east-2
access_code = ac_dccf87
timeout_ms = 5000

**Q: Why did my request get a 429 from the Tollgate gateway?**

Tollgate enforces per-service token buckets: 200 requests/minute default, bursts up to 50. Limits are keyed on the calling service identity, not IP. If you're reviewing code that retries on 429, check it honors the Retry-After header and backs off exponentially — hammering the gateway triggers a temporary ban. Custom limits require a quota entry in the gateway config repo, approved by the platform team. For quota increases or disputes, email the gateway owners at the address below.

escalation mailbox, fahaf-bajep: druael@lumiccorp.internal